Kitchen ventilation has become an essential part of modern home design, especially as open-plan living continues to gain popularity. Among the various ventilation options available, the recirculating cooker hood has emerged as a practical and flexible solution for many households. Unlike traditional ducted systems, this type of kitchen extractor hood does not require external venting, making it ideal for apartments, rented properties, and kitchens where structural modifications are limited.

A recirculating cooker hood works by drawing in air filled with smoke, grease, and odors, filtering it through specialized carbon and grease filters, and then releasing the purified air back into the kitchen. This innovative approach ensures that the cooking environment remains fresh without the need for complex installation. As a result, it has become a popular choice for homeowners seeking convenience, efficiency, and modern design.
Functionality and Performance of Recirculating Cooker Hood
The recirculating cooker hood operates using a combination of filtration technologies designed to capture and neutralize airborne particles. Grease filters trap oil and grease particles generated during cooking, preventing them from settling on kitchen surfaces. Activated carbon filters, on the other hand, are responsible for absorbing odors and smoke, ensuring that the air released back into the kitchen is clean and fresh.
While recirculating cooker hoods may not match the raw extraction power of ducted systems, modern advancements have significantly improved their performance. Many models now feature powerful motors, multiple fan speeds, and intelligent airflow systems that enhance their efficiency. This makes them suitable for everyday cooking tasks, including frying, boiling, and sautéing.
In addition to performance, user-friendly features play a key role in their appeal. Touch controls, energy-efficient LED lighting, and sleek digital displays are commonly found in contemporary models. Some high-end recirculating cooker hoods also include automatic sensors that adjust the extraction level based on cooking intensity, ensuring optimal air quality with minimal effort.
Advantages of Installing Recirculating Cooker Hood
The growing popularity of the recirculating cooker hood is largely due to its flexibility and ease of installation. Since it does not require external ducting, it can be installed in virtually any kitchen layout. This makes it an excellent choice for urban apartments and homes where installing a ducted system is not feasible.
Another significant advantage is its cost-effectiveness. Without the need for extensive ductwork or structural changes, installation costs are generally lower compared to traditional extractor hoods. This makes it an attractive option for homeowners looking for an efficient yet budget-friendly ventilation solution.
The design versatility of recirculating cooker hoods also contributes to their appeal. Available in various styles, including wall-mounted, angled, and integrated designs, they can seamlessly blend into different kitchen aesthetics. Their compact and modern appearance enhances the overall look of the kitchen while maintaining functionality.
Air quality improvement is another key benefit. Although the air is recirculated rather than expelled, advanced filtration systems ensure that grease and odors are effectively removed. This helps maintain a clean and comfortable cooking environment, especially in enclosed or smaller spaces.
Energy efficiency is also worth noting. Many recirculating cooker hoods are designed with low-energy motors and LED lighting, reducing electricity consumption. This not only benefits the environment but also helps lower energy bills over time.
Maintenance is relatively straightforward, as most models feature removable filters that can be cleaned or replaced easily. Regular filter maintenance ensures consistent performance and prolongs the lifespan of the appliance, making it a practical choice for busy households.
Installation and Buying Considerations for Recirculating Cooker Hood
Choosing the right recirculating cooker hood requires careful consideration of several factors to ensure optimal performance and satisfaction. One of the most important aspects is the quality of the filtration system. High-quality carbon filters are essential for effectively removing odors, so selecting a model with reliable filtration technology is crucial.
The size of the cooker hood should match the dimensions of the cooktop to ensure proper coverage. A well-sized hood will capture more fumes and improve overall efficiency. Additionally, the extraction rate should be suitable for the size of the kitchen and the intensity of cooking activities.
Noise levels can vary between different models, and it is advisable to choose a quieter unit for a more comfortable cooking experience. Many modern recirculating cooker hoods are designed with noise-reduction technology, ensuring minimal disturbance during operation.
Design and finish are also important considerations. Whether you prefer a sleek glass design or a classic stainless steel finish, selecting a cooker hood that complements your kitchen décor can enhance the overall visual appeal of the space.
Budget plays a significant role in the decision-making process. While there are affordable options available, investing in a high-quality model often results in better performance, durability, and long-term value. It is also important to consider the cost of replacement filters, as these will need to be changed periodically to maintain efficiency.
